The cost of the Contributory Group Life Insurance, which is set by the appropriate Board of Trustees, is: PERS : .50 of 1 percent (.0050) of base salary. TPAF : .40 of 1 percent (.0040) of base salary. DIVISION OF PENSIONS & BENEFITS (NJDPB) • To speak with a representative about your PERS account or health benefits account, call (609) 292- The purpose of this …Option D, a 25 percent joint and survivor benefit, provides a lifetime monthly payment to you. If your beneficiary is living at the time of your death, your beneficiary will receive 25 percent of your monthly retirement allowance for life. The Board meets monthly at the New Jersey Division of Pensions & Benefits (NJDPB) in Trenton. The statute provides that no employee shall suffer loss of salary or wages because of serving on the Board.

The PERS is a defined benefit plan administered by the New Jersey Division of Pensions & Benefits (NJDPB) . Provisions of law The PERS was established by New Jersey Statute and can be found in the New Jersey Statutes Annotated, Title 43, Chapter 15A . Coverage for Over Age Children to Age 31. P.L. 2005, c. 375 (Chapter 375), provides for medical and/or prescription drug coverage for natural, step, and adopted children over age 26 and under age 31.
